Today was day one of my "playing" idea. Kids were really gung ho about it!

Today we "surveyed" a piece of "farm ground" that we purchased from a local farmer and we *gasp* broke it up into a house allotment (sad, but true happenings).

328_100_2618.jpg


They divided out 4 lots for homes. Then painted the building area for the "houses" orange and the yards green. The middle unpainted areas will be roads and a park. That was their decision LOL

Then we used a yellow crayon to mark yellow "survey pins" at the edge of each property. I am going to get some yellow push pins to put in there because we can't see the yellow crayon dots.

They used paper, popsicle sticks, and playdough to make for sale signs. Then each kid chose a lot to "sell". Well, no one's buying until someone gets jobs and makes money to buy LOLOL (that's another day!)

Today we worked out the taxable value of their ground. They decided to have each property value at $50 an acre, and then they chose their asking price for the lot they are selling.

The lots range right now from 1.65 acres to 2.1 acres. They were pretty proud of themselves.

My kids are 9, 7, 5, 3, and 3.5 months. DD is the oldest.

I was trying to find a way to homeschool the older ones, and involve the younger ones at the same time so the little ones aren't off by themselves getting into God only knows what LOL

We were all kind of the surveyor. They learned that surveyors map out property lines (they already kind of knew that since ours was surveyed last year for real).

We used a sewing tape measure as our property measure LOL We scaled it waaaaaaaaaaaay down....12 inches = 120 feet LOL so each lot was 120x120 plus yard, which not all of the yards are the same size.
